Typical Types of Kitty Doors
When investing in a kitty door, it's essential to pick the best type for your home and way of life. Here's a list of the most typical kinds of kitty doors offered on the marketplace:
- Standard Flap Doors: Simple to set up, these doors include a hinged flap that enables cats to get in and exit freely.
- Magnetic Doors: These doors utilize a magnetic closure system that keeps them in place when not in use, lessening drafts and undesirable insects.
- Electronic Doors: Equipped with sensing units, these doors allow only registered animals to go through, offering extra security and decreasing access for roaming animals.
- Security Doors: With strengthened frames and locking systems, these doors provide enhanced security for your pets and home.
- Wall-Mounted Doors: Ideal for homes with thick walls or for additional access far from a main door.
- Pet Doors for Sliding Glass Doors: Designed particularly for glass moving doors, permitting cats to come and go while keeping aesthetic appeal.
The Installation Process
Installing a kitty door can be a multi-step process, and while some homeowners might pick to do it themselves, a professional installer will normally follow these steps:
Step 1: Choose the Right Location
- Select an area that your pet often uses while thinking about security and benefit for both pet and owner.
Step 2: Gather Necessary Materials
- Ensure all parts, including the kitty door, screws, and any additional products, are offered.
Action 3: Mark the Area
- Carefully measure and mark the area where the kitty door will go, ensuring it's at the suitable height for your cat.
Step 4: Cut the Opening
- Utilizing suitable tools, cut the opening in the door or wall according to the maker's requirements.
Step 5: Attach the Kitty Door
- Line up the door with the cut opening and repair it in location, ensuring it runs efficiently.
Action 6: Test for Functionality
- Enable your cat to explore the new door and check for any changes that might need to be made.
Keep in mind: The specific procedure might vary based upon the kind of door being installed and the unique requirements of your home.
Elements to Consider Before Installation
Before embarking on a kitty door installation, there are a number of factors that pet owners need to consider.
| Factors to Consider | Details |
|---|---|
| Location | Determine the most suitable door or wall for installation, ensuring it's safe for your pet. |
| Cat Size and Breed | Identify the proper size of the door based upon your cat's size and breed. |
| Home Material | Think about the product of the door or wall (wood, metal, glass) and select an ideal kitty door type. |
| Climate Conditions | Evaluate the climate-- insulation and weatherproofing are important in severe temperatures. |
| Pet Behavior | Examine whether your cat is likely to use the door frequently; electronic doors may be ideal for selective gain access to. |
